Output 56ea1583e6a4edf0ee1bcb22536567052393aa7e31eeb5259c7f259b5c1825f6:2

value
106668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 286d0fa9023422445f761d374205655724a7a76b OP_EQUAL
address
35NmbvKSGc7u6S7qu8v97auDaZrwbdSXFm
transaction
56ea1583e6a4edf0ee1bcb22536567052393aa7e31eeb5259c7f259b5c1825f6
spent
true